I have an SteelSeries Arctis 1 Wireless Headphone.

The settings that work in the output section of my Audio settings is "Speakers , SteelSeries Arctis 1 Wireless
The Input section is Microphone SteelSeries Arctic 1 Wireless

For some unknown reason this randomly changes to another setting and I have no sound or mic input. It's driving me mad. See attached screenshots. It mainly happens if I reboot or sign out and sign in. However , this should change the sound setting without my intervention.

Anyone tell me how to stop this from continually occurring? I haven't posted this on the SteelSeries forums as yet but I hope someone might be able to help me here.

My SteelSeries GG software is version 62.0.0 which is the latest.
